If variety is the spice of life, then music at New Creation is Cajun hot! Our music is as diverse as the community we seek to serve, spanning from classic hymns, through praise choruses, to African-American gospel. If you visit us more than one Sunday, you will probably get a taste of something you can easily relate to.
